Output 75bd7202fc11e22216789b54b9f0c3151f1ad48c58aa21c6401161bfd84554d8:1

value
78535868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b51c4e9e005e811fb230c8bf78e6792d779f7e7 OP_EQUAL
address
3EPfoda9NzBtCtRpT8JJbu1NwPdthXoTkg
transaction
75bd7202fc11e22216789b54b9f0c3151f1ad48c58aa21c6401161bfd84554d8
spent
true